Ridgecrest Elementary is a National Blue Ribbon School

Congratulations Ridgecrest Elementary staff, students and families for being recognized as a National Blue Ribbon School!  This coveted award affirms the hard work of students, educators, families, and communities for exemplary teaching and learning. Ridgecrest joins with 366 schools across the nation for being recognized as ‘the best of the best!’  

Ridgecrest ElementaryRidgecrest Elementary staff understand that relationships precede learning; they work hard to create a strong, values-based, inclusive environment within the context of a trusting and caring school community. This supportive environment is the real secret of their success. Dr. Michelle Fox, Ridgecrest principal, put it this way, “When students and staff feel not only welcome, but wanted; not only valued, but honored; not only trusted, but empowered; they will not only succeed but thrive.” High expectations for all students create the conditions for student success. As evidence, Ridgecrest has received nine different state educational awards for achievement, growth, and closing gaps among various at-risk subgroups since 2011.

The National Blue Ribbon Schools Program recognizes public and private schools based on their overall academic excellence or their progress in closing achievement gaps among student subgroups. Every year the U. S. Department of Education seeks out and celebrates great American schools, schools demonstrating that all students can achieve to high levels.
